Reyne
Definition
Slang variant phonetic spelling of 'rain,' primarily used in hip-hop and street culture to describe throwing large amounts of cash (bills) into the air, especially at strippers in a club, as a flaunt of wealth and baller status. Often intensified as 'make it reyne.'
